The Emperor was so charmed by her look that he couldn’t resist the urge to kiss her lips, prompting her to coyly dodge in embarrassment.
"Why are you still calling yourself a servant? Haven’t you received my decree?" the Emperor said, thinking he should call for Zhang Qing to ask—earlier in his hurry to see someone, he hadn’t paid much attention to Zhang Qing’s movements.
Lian Hua looked up with a smile brimming in her eyes and said, "I have received it, I’m a Beauty now~" Mentioning this reminded her of her six hundred taels, and she couldn’t help but burst into joyful laughter, haha.
The Emperor pinched her nose and said with a smile, "Yes, my Beauty Lian. Then why do you still call yourself a servant?"
"Uh... It seems like a habit, I can’t change it so quickly." After replying, Lian Hua hesitated for a moment, then added, "I don’t really want to call myself ’your concubine’ either."
Referring to herself as "your concubine" reminded her of the many sisters in the Harem...
At this thought, she couldn’t help but pout, feeling displeased inside.
The Emperor, thinking she didn’t want to refer to herself that way, said, "No matter, in front of me you can call yourself whatever you want, but outside you still need to follow the rules, so no one can use it against you, understand?"
Lian Hua nodded, unable to contain her happiness. At least when she was behind closed doors with His Majesty, she wouldn’t have to speak that way, and that was enough for her. As for outside, that was another matter.
She buried her head back into His Majesty’s embrace, "Your Majesty, you are so good to me!"
The Emperor stroked her hair and teased her, "Hmm? Since you think I’m good, how about giving me a kiss?"
Lian Hua’s cheeks flushed red. His Majesty was bringing up last night when she couldn’t help but kiss him—it was embarrassingly cute!
She gently broke free from His Majesty’s embrace, looking away awkwardly, and tried to distract him, "Ah, Your Majesty, you must be hungry, right? We should have a meal quickly!"
So saying, she walked into the hall.
The Emperor watched her affectionately, this little ingrate still so shy, not willing to give him even a little interest.
Well then, he would collect on it tonight.
After they had their midday meal, Lian Hua sadly asked His Majesty if he was going to leave.
The Emperor rubbed her head and said he would leave after her noontime rest.
Lian Hua felt incredibly sweet inside, and remembering the noontime rest, she was reminded of the imperial decree hanging above their bed. She couldn’t resist sharing her clever idea with His Majesty.
She led His Majesty to the bed, pointed at the hanging decree, and said, "Your Majesty, do you think it looks good here?
I spent a long time thinking before deciding to put it here, so I can always be reminded of your kindness to me.
" She finished speaking with gleaming eyes, not blinking as she looked at him, hoping for a few words of praise.
The Emperor followed her hand with his eyes and listened to her words. Sensing her gaze, his own eyes were fixated on the hanging decree, his feelings quite complex.
He silently looked at the bright yellow decree, pondering his response.
Hang it above the bed... why does it seem so odd?
With it there, wouldn’t you bump into it whenever you’re in bed?...
If you lie down, as long as your eyes aren’t closed, the decree will be swinging in front of you...
In the middle of the night, if you need to get up, you’d bump into it...
The imperial edict represented the Emperor’s authority and his will, a dignified and sacred object. If it hung above the bed, would he still be able to be intimate with her?
If, during their moment of intimacy, he looked up and saw the bright yellow imperial edict, would it not feel like a desecration of his ancestors? Could his mood to continue?
Ordinary people, upon receiving an imperial edict, placed it on an altar as if it were their forefathers, to signify its importance.
His Little Concubine’s idea was certainly novel, to hold it in such regard and come up with such a "great idea." Perhaps the Side Hall was too cramped with no place to put it, and after searching high and low, she had thought of here...
The more the Emperor looked, the more disheartened he became, unable to praise her.
Lian Hua saw that His Majesty had been quiet for some time and looked at the edict hanging above the bed with him, asking with some confusion, "Your Majesty, is it the height that’s wrong? Oh, right, you’re tall, and if you stood up, it could hit you. Let me tie it higher."
As she spoke, she tried to let go of His Majesty’s hand and climbed onto the bed barefoot to re-tie it.
The Emperor’s throat tightened, and he quickly grabbed her hand, struggling to say, "No need."
Lian Hua stopped what she was doing and looked at him, puzzled. When he said no need, did he mean not to adjust the height? It didn’t sound like that!
The Emperor cleared his throat and with an unchanged expression, said, "I will treat you even better in the future. If there are more edicts for you later, would we hang them all over the bed?
Lian Hua furrowed her brows, thinking over His Majesty’s words, which made sense. But then she said, "If not here..."
The Emperor cut her off before she could finish and said, "Besides, I am right by your side, what need is there for reminders? Between you and me, such formality is unnecessary. Knowing that you hold me in your heart is enough for me."
Lian Hua scratched her head, feeling that His Majesty made a lot of sense. If two people have each other, what’s the need for such superficiality? She nodded and raised her thumb in praise, "Your Majesty, you truly are wise and farsighted."
The Emperor sighed in relief, knowing she had dropped the idea.
Without hurry, he went over to take down the edict from the bed and placed it on the vanity, saying, "I’ll have someone store it for now, and we’ll find a place for it once the Main Hall is repaired, how about that?
" He’d have to urge the Ministry of Works to get started once he was back.
"Okay!" Lian Hua said cheerfully. His Majesty was so considerate, knowing that her place was small and there was nowhere else to put it, he had thoughtfully resolved her dilemma.
As they talked about the imperial edict, she remembered the words on it and couldn’t help but wrap her arms around His Majesty’s neck, hanging her weight on him and asking with a giggly smile, "Your Majesty, what does ’gentle, respectful, modest, and deferential’ mean? I don’t understand these words."
The Emperor held her waist firmly, knowing she was referring to the words on the edict and wanting him to praise her again in person. He smiled and said, "It describes exactly how my little darling is."
Lian Hua saw that His Majesty had seen through her intent and couldn’t help but burst into giggles, her eyebrows lifted in joy.
After a while, still not satisfied, she asked coquettishly, "And what about ’virtuous and graceful’?"
The Emperor looked down at his little concubine, who had grown increasingly charming, warming and sweetening his heart. He couldn’t resist leaning down and whispering, "It’s also my little Lian Hua..." and with that, his lips met hers, kissing her passionately.
When they parted, Lian Hua’s face was red, and she was slightly out of breath. It was one thing when His Majesty kissed her elsewhere, but kisses there always led to a tangle, which was utterly embarrassing...
At that moment, Xiao Qing called from outside, "My lady, it’s time for your medicine."
Xiao Jizi had told her yesterday that if His Majesty and the lady were together, she had to ask for permission before entering.
Upon hearing this, Lian Hua frowned immediately. Didn’t she drink it yesterday? Why did she need to drink it again today?
She couldn’t help but pull nervously at His Majesty’s sleeve, her eyes beginning to look pitiful.
Seeing her like this made the Emperor feel sorry for her, but he was also secretly glad that he had returned in person; otherwise, her servants certainly couldn’t have made her take her medicine.
